New pill aims to slow lung damage in scarring disease
Disease control OngoingThis phase 2 trial tests an experimental drug called ENV-101 (taladegib) in 213 adults with id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is, a disease that causes lung scarring and makes breathing harder. Breathing in xenon gas could reveal hidden lung damage
Knowledge-focused OngoingThis study explores whether a special MRI scan using xenon gas can spot early signs of lung scarring and heart strain in people with progressive lung fibrosis.
